# Copyright 1999-2013 Gentoo Foundation
# Distributed under the terms of the GNU General Public License v2
# $Header: /var/cvsroot/gentoo-x86/app-shells/bash-completion/bash-completion-1.3-r2.ebuild,v 1.14 2013/08/28 08:38:08 ulm Exp $
EAPI=3
inherit prefix
DESCRIPTION="Programmable Completion for bash"
HOMEPAGE="http://bash-completion.alioth.debian.org/"
SRC_URI="http://bash-completion.alioth.debian.org/files/${P}.tar.bz2"
LICENSE="GPL-2"
SLOT="0"
KEYWORDS="*"
IUSE=""
DEPEND=""
RDEPEND="|| ( app-admin/eselect-bashcomp <app-admin/eselect-1.3.7 )
|| ( >=app-shells/bash-3.2 app-shells/zsh )
sys-apps/miscfiles"
PDEPEND="app-shells/gentoo-bashcomp"
src_prepare() {
cp "${FILESDIR}"/bash-completion.sh-gentoo-1.2 "${T}"/bash-completion.sh || die
eprefixify "${T}"/bash-completion.sh
find completions -name 'Makefile*' -exec rm -f {} +
# Part of >=sys-apps/util-linux-2.23 wrt #468544
rm -f completions/rtcwake
}
src_configure() { :; } # no-op
src_compile() { :; } # no-op
src_install() {
# Gentoo specific bash-completion.sh file.
insinto /etc/profile.d
doins "${T}"/bash-completion.sh || die
# All files from contrib/ in source package get installed
insinto /usr/share/bash-completion
doins -r "${S}"/completions/* || die
awk -v D="$ED" '
BEGIN { out=".pre" }
/^# A lot of the following one-liners/ { out="base" }
/^# start of section containing completion functions called by other functions/ { out=".pre" }
/^# start of section containing completion functions for external programs/ { out="base" }
/^# source completion directory/ { out="" }
/^unset -f have/ { out=".post" }
out != "" { print > D"/usr/share/bash-completion/"out }' \
bash_completion || die "failed to split bash_completion"
dodoc AUTHORS CHANGES README TODO || die "dodocs failes"
# This is backported from upstream 2.0 release. You can stop installing
# this file after 2.0 is in Portage and use the one from the tarball
# instead.
# Installed to datadir instead of libdir because bash-completion(s)
# are not ELF files.
insinto /usr/share/pkgconfig
doins "${FILESDIR}"/bash-completion.pc || die
}
pkg_postinst() {
elog "Any user can enable the module completions without editing their"
elog ".bashrc by running:"
elog
elog " eselect bashcomp enable <module>"
elog
elog "The system administrator can also be enable this globally with"
elog
elog " eselect bashcomp enable --global <module>"
elog
elog "Make sure you at least enable the base module! Additional completion"
elog "modules can be found by running"
elog
elog " eselect bashcomp list"
elog
elog "If you use non-login shells you still need to source"
elog "/etc/profile.d/bash-completion.sh in your ~/.bashrc."
if has_version 'app-shells/zsh' ; then
elog "If you are interested in using the provided bash completion functions with"
elog "zsh, valuable tips on the effective use of bashcompinit are available:"
elog " http://www.zsh.org/mla/workers/2003/msg00046.html"
elog
fi
}
